Short Biography:
Dr. Raja Srour's skill and dedication have made him one of the leading practitioners of plastic surgery for thirty years of private practice. He received his medical degree and surgical training at the American University of Beirut. He has centers at Beverly Hills and Los Angeles.
Dr. Srour's natural instinct for aesthetics was a major factor in his decision to pursue specialized training in plastic surgery at Columbia Presbyterian Hospital in New York City. With his own private practice in Los Angeles, Dr. Srour has applied to his work his intense desire for harmony and perfection in the human body. His commitment to such aesthetic standards are apparent not only in his work as a surgeon, but also in his own canvas paintings which adorn the walls of his office. As an accomplished painter, Dr. Srour found that transition from working with canvas to working with the human body a natural one. Since then he has successfully performed face lifts, breast augmentation, breast implants, eyelid surgery, rhinoplasty, otoplasty, tummy tuck and liposuction.
An early proponent of collagen injections and lip implants, he continues to make his mark on cosmetic surgery by constantly seeking new techniques which will benefit his patients. In addition to his own private practice, Dr. Srour is also the Director of the Doheny Sunset Surgical Center, which is an accredited facility for outpatient surgery. Dr. Srour's work has recently been featured on television and radio in such shows as KABC News, Extra, Two On The Town, KTLA news, and AM-LA with Regis Philbin.
